Noun
- 1 The slang term for a drug when it is traded as a street drug.
"They said they'd never heard of medetomidine, but when the cop referred to it by its street name — rhino tranq — their ears perked up."
- 2 the name of a street wordnet
- 3 A person’s nickname on the street, such as a gangster or mafia name; (loosely) any nickname.
"They said they'd never heard of Mister Dzhugashvili, but when the cop referred to him by his street name — Stalin — their ears perked up."
- 4 the name of a brokerage firm in which stock is held on behalf of a customer wordnet
- 5 Used other than figuratively or idiomatically: see street, name.
